Diphenhydramine Hydrochloride Injection

Effects and efficacy:
Diphenhydramine hydrochloride tablets are used for patients with fever, headache and cough caused by colds. This product’s soft capsules are mainly used for: skin and mucous membrane allergies, such as urticaria, angioneurotic edema, allergic rhinitis, pruritus, drug eruption, and are also effective for insect bites and contact dermatitis; prevention and treatment of motion sickness, with a strong antiemetic effect; Parkinson’s disease and extrapyramidal symptoms; sedation, hypnosis; strengthen the effect of antitussive drugs, suitable for the treatment of cough caused by colds or allergies. This product’s injection is used for acute severe allergic reactions, which can reduce allergic reactions caused by blood transfusion or plasma; nausea and vomiting caused by drugs after surgery; Parkinson’s disease and extrapyramidal symptoms; dental local anesthesia, when the patient is highly allergic to commonly used local anesthetics, 1% diphenhydramine solution can be used as a dental local anesthetic; other allergic reactions, those who are not suitable for oral medication.
Usage and dosage:
Tablets and soft capsules: oral. Adults take 1 tablet at a time, 2-3 times a day. When used to prevent and treat motion sickness, it is advisable to take it 1-2 hours before travel, at least 30 minutes before travel. Injection: deep intramuscular injection, 20 mg at a time, 1-2 times a day. This product contains benzyl alcohol and is prohibited for intramuscular injection in children.
Adverse reactions:
Common central nervous system inhibition (sleepiness, fatigue, dizziness), ataxia (dizziness, nausea, unsteady standing, feeling of walking on cotton, gait changes), nausea, vomiting, loss of appetite, etc. Rarely, there are shortness of breath, chest tightness, cough, dystonia (a movement disorder caused by abnormal repetitive movements and abnormal postures caused by involuntary intermittent or continuous muscle contraction), etc. There are reports that trismus may occur after administration, accompanied by laryngeal spasm. Occasionally, it may cause rash, granulocytopenia, anemia and heart rate disorders.
Drug contraindications:
Allergic to this product is prohibited. Use with caution during pregnancy and lactation.
